    "Frank Lyon Polk (September 13, 1871–February 7, 1943) was a prominent lawyer and a name partner of the law firm today known as Davis Polk & Wardwell. He graduated from Yale College[1] (B.A., 1894) and Columbia University Law School[1] (LL.D., 1897). He was a member of Scroll and Key Society. Polk served on a variety of New York City boards and commissions. He served in the United States Department of State as Counselor (1915–1919), Acting Secretary of State (1920), and Under Secretary of State (1919–1920). Polk headed the American Commission to Negotiate Peace (1919) and managed the 1924 Democratic presidential convention campaign of John W. Davis, another name partner of the firm." en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Frank_Polk

    In April, 1914, Polk, who was serving as Corporation Counsel in the administration of New York City Mayor John Purroy Mitchel, was wounded in the mouth by a bullet fired by Michael P. Mahoney, a would-be assassin, as the officials rode together in an open car. The bullet, probably intended for Mitchel, missed him and struck Polk instead.
